The E2F-X10E1 is a sensor product belonging to the category of proximity sensors. This device is commonly used in industrial automation applications for detecting the presence or absence of objects without physical contact. The E2F-X10E1 operates based on the principle of electromagnetic induction. When an object enters its sensing range, it disrupts the electromagnetic field, causing the sensor to trigger an output signal.
The E2F-X10E1 sensor finds extensive use in various industrial applications, including: - Conveyor belt systems - Automated assembly lines - Packaging machinery - Robotic arms
